There's no question: One of the best ways to see the City of Light is by boat, thanks to the iconic river that cleaves it in two. Admire both sides of the city—and pass by the UNESCO-listed banks of the Seine—on an array of Paris cruises. Options range from flexible hop-on hop-off excursions and fully narrated sightseeing jaunts to multi-course dinner trips—some boat tours have live music for added ambiance. Whether you're after an efficient sightseeing experience or a leisurely day on the water, Paris cruises are a must-do.

There are many Paris cruises and sailing tours to choose from, from purely sightseeing trips to dinner and Champagne tastings—review tour descriptions and reviews to find one that suits you. Consider the season when planning your cruise; heated and covered boats are a good option if visiting Paris in the colder months. If you’re planning a cruise during the peak season (June through August), book well in advance to avoid disappointment as the most popular cruises can book up quickly.
The best way to enjoy Paris cruises and sailing tours is to dress appropriately for the weather: warm layers and a waterproof coat in the colder months, and a hat and sunscreen in the summer. Plan your journey to the boarding point with plenty of time to arrive, so you won’t miss your departure time and have the best chance of grabbing a seat with a good view.
